American Idol's Kelly Clarkson may sing about love and heartache, but she's never been in love in real life. In an interview with Elle Magazine, Kelly said, "I love my friends and family ... But I have never said the words 'I love you' to anyone in a romantic relationship. Ever."Kelly, 25, also told Elle that she doesn't plan on having children or getting married anytime soon. "My point of view is that I shouldn't be a mother at all, because I'd be horrible ... I'm not willing to be that selfless," Kelly confessed.
When discussing the controversy surrounding the upcoming release of her CD, "My December" and her clash with Clive Davis, Kelly complained, "I've sold more than 15 million records worldwide, and still nobody listens to what I have to say. Because I'm 25 and a woman." According to Kelly, this condescending attitude just makes her work harder.
